Book Description
Excerpt from The Birds of Yorkshire, Vol. 1 of 2: Being a Historical Account of the Avi-Fauna of the County I take this opportunity of expressing my grateful thanks for the valuable assistance he has rendered me during the past six years, and for placing at my dis posal the whole of his collected information up to the year i8s8. I am also indebted to Mr. W. Denison Roebuck, joint author with Mr. Eagle Clarke of the Vertebrate Fauna of Yorkshire, who has placed unreservedly at my dis posal the ornithological portion of his collection of printed records, the result of many years' bibliographical examination of the literature of Yorkshire zoology, and to Mr. F. Boyes, who has supplied many notes on the East Riding. About the Publisher Forgotten Books publishes hundreds of thousands of rare and classic books.
